Transaction 3bf304f80facae3c783cdc18589d5961f3894fd82891bd21987c39cfd8ef8aa9
1 Input
1 Output
-
3bf304f80facae3c783cdc18589d5961f3894fd82891bd21987c39cfd8ef8aa9:0
- value
- 1489127
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 eaf9498dc3d777c5a44720b619f2c224ffad7039 OP_EQUAL
- address
- 3P7SgDdtU95tjtqmsnZLW6K5Sg2KmaYR53